Thermodyne
August 10th, 2003, 03:19 AM
Often that problem is caused by the file system inheritance not being blocked on the ftp server. The ftp site is set to read only to keep our freeloading hacker friends from using it for file storage. Then the files on the site inherit the setting by default, and become read only.
